The Scottish Vintage Bus Museum is located in an ex Royal Navy stores
depot at Lathalmond,
near Dunfermline, Fife and is open to visitors from 12:30 - 5pm on Sundays from
Easter until late September / early October. We have been at Lathalmond since 1995, where our showcase event
each year is the Open Weekend which includes, on the Sunday,
the Scottish National road run for Historic Commercial
Vehicles.
